Basement Stabilization in Columbus, OH
Basement stabilization services focus on improving the structural integrity of a basement that has experienced shifting, settling, or foundation movement. This process involves assessing the extent of the foundation issues and implementing solutions such as underpinning, pier installation, or stabilization brackets to prevent further movement and damage. Projects typically include addressing uneven floors, cracked walls, or bowing basement walls, helping to create a safer and more stable foundation for the entire property.
Property owners considering basement stabilization usually want to understand the causes of foundation movement, the types of stabilization methods available, and the potential impact on their home’s value and safety. It’s important to evaluate whether the issues are minor or require extensive intervention, and to consider how stabilization can protect against future settling or structural problems. Basement Stabilization Questions
What is basement stabilization? Basement stabilization involves reinforcing and supporting the foundation to prevent or correct settling, cracking, and shifting issues.
When is basement stabilization needed? It is typically required when signs like cracks, uneven floors, or water intrusion indicate foundation movement or instability.
What methods are used for basement stabilization? Common techniques include underpinning, wall injections, and installing support piers to strengthen the foundation.
How can property owners identify if stabilization is necessary? Visible cracks, sloping floors, or doors and windows that don’t close properly may signal foundation problems requiring stabilization.
